BUSINESS NOTES

Mr. G. Smith asks for a variety of servante. A number of vacancies under the Hawke’s Pay Education Board are advertised.; The Education Board lias a notice elsewhere regarding the election of members. An advertiser asks for washing and cleaning. Mr. A. E. Norris, boot repairer, has a business notice in this issue. An advertiser lias vacancies for boarders. The Gisborne Toffee Shop lias a new advertisement in this issue. The owner of a lady’s purse which has been found is wanted. Eleven English setter pups are advertised for sale. Mr. P. H. Graham notifies a change of address. A notice to those in search of Bay of Plenty lands appears elsewhere. Pour hundred acres of buslifelling is advertised to let by Mr. T. A. Coleman. Five sheep dogs are advertised for sale. ... A traveller desires commissions in Gisborne or country. Boarders are wanted at AVailii House, Gladstone road. A shop at To Karaka is advertised fo" sale or to let. A position in a general storo is sought by an advertiser. Mackrell and Colley want six carpenters and two jpinors. A notice regarding licenses is inserted in this issue by the Borough Council.
